June Stacey Marks, founder and managing partner, is a respected voice on the international stage. Currently pursuing an LLD in Public, Constitutional, and International Law, June’ research focuses on the lack of a fair trial as a defense to extradition across various international legal systems. This analysis will deepen the understanding of its relevance within the South African legal framework, further enhancing her expertise on extradition law and human rights.
June has spoken at key global conferences and contributed to publications on topics ranging from extradition law to the governance of space exploration, showcasing her forward-thinking approach to solving complex legal issues.

Presentation: Is the Lack of a Fair Trial a Defense to Extradition in South Africa? What Needs to Be Proven?
At this esteemed conference, June Marks tackled one of the most pressing issues in international law—whether the absence of a fair trial can serve as a defense to extradition in South Africa. Through a nuanced legal analysis, she explored the standards and evidence required to uphold this defense in contemporary legal systems.
Paper: Genocide Prosecutions: Extradition and the Fair Trial Challenge In commemoration of the Rwandan Genocide's 30th anniversary, June presented a pivotal paper discussing the challenges of extradition in genocide prosecutions. She examined how nations, including South Africa, navigate the balance between ensuring justice for victims and protecting the fair trial rights of the accused. This contribution reaffirmed her expertise in international human rights law and extradition issues.
Topic: Advancements in International Law: Navigating the Frontiers of Aviation, Aerospace, Maritime Studies, and the Fourth Industrial Revolution (4IR) Presentation: Space Court: Revolutionizing Governance in the Final Frontier As a thought leader in emerging fields, June Marks presented her vision for a Space Court, a groundbreaking concept for governing the complexities of space law. Her presentation explored the need for an international body to regulate space exploration, commercialization, and conflict resolution, underscoring her expertise in the frontiers of legal governance.
